RPC IV.2, 2170 (temporary)

 

Image of specimen #4

 

Coin type
Volume IV.2
Number 2170 (temporary)
Province Asia
Subprovince Conventus of Apamea
Region Phrygia
City Stectorium
Reign Marcus Aurelius
Magistrate Flavius Licinianus
Issue Marcus and Verus, co-emperors
Dating c. 161–162
Obverse inscription ΕΠΙ ΦΛ ΛΙΚΙΝΝΙΑΝΟΥ
Edition ἐπὶ Φλαουίου Λικιννιανοῦ ἐπὶ Φλ(αουίου) Λικιννιανοῦ
Translation under Flavius Licinianus
Obverse design radiate-headed and draped bust of Helios, right
Reverse inscription ϹΤΕΚΤΟΡΗΝΩΝ
Edition Στεκτορηνῶν Στεκτορηνῶν
Translation of the Stectorians
Reverse design bucranium surmounted by crescent; above, two stars
Metal copper-based alloy
Average diameter 16 mm
Average weight 2.35 g
Axis 6, 7, 12
Reference Cop 687
Specimens 8 (3 in the core collections)
